Vitamin D3 and Vitamin K2: roles and how they work together

Vitamin D3 plays a crucial role in calcium absorption, promoting its utilization in maintaining bone strength. Without sufficient vitamin D, the body cannot absorb adequate calcium from the diet, leading to potential deficiencies that can negatively impact bone health. Additionally, vitamin D3 supports immune function, enhancing the body’s ability to ward off infections.

On the other hand, vitamin K2 is vital for directing calcium to where it's needed most—primarily to the bones and teeth—while helping to prevent its accumulation in soft tissues. This action helps safeguard against conditions such as calcification of arteries. Together, the synergistic effect of vitamin D3 and K2 enhances bone mineralization and density, establishing a solid foundation for skeletal health.

Forms and mechanisms: MK-7 vs MK-4 and common dosing units

Vitamin K2 is available in two primary forms: MK-4 (menaquinone-4) and MK-7 (menaquinone-7). MK-4 is rapidly absorbed but has a shorter half-life in the body, while MK-7 offers improved bioavailability and a longer duration of action. This difference in pharmacokinetics may influence individual responses to supplementation.

Common dosing units for vitamin D3 are typically expressed in International Units (IU), while vitamin K2 is measured in micrograms (mcg). A common dosage range for vitamin D3 is between 1000–4000 IU per day, whereas vitamin K2 often varies from 45–200 mcg, tailored to individual health profiles and dietary sources.

Bone health across life stages

Bone health is a lifelong concern, with different stages of life requiring various approaches. In youth, adequate nutrient intake supports growth and skeletal development. In midlife, preserving bone density becomes critical, especially for postmenopausal women experiencing a decrease in estrogen levels. Aging often leads to reduced sun exposure and dietary intake of key nutrients, increasing the relevance of D3 K2 supplementation for maintaining bone health.

Evidence snapshot: what research suggests about D3 + K2 synergy

Research on the synergistic effects of vitamin D3 and K2 has yielded promising results. Observational studies and randomized trials suggest that this combination may enhance bone mineral density and reduce fracture risk in specific populations. However, there is ongoing debate regarding the specific outcomes associated with varying dosages and the nuances of different demographics, indicating the need for further investigation.

At-risk groups and real-world considerations

Certain individuals may be more susceptible to deficiencies in vitamin D3 and K2, warranting closer attention. These groups include older adults, individuals with limited sun exposure, postmenopausal women, and those following a vegan or vegetarian diet, which may lack adequate sources of K2. Furthermore, malabsorption issues or certain medications can also affect nutrient status.

Bone health signals and lab markers to watch

Key lab markers to consider in assessing bone health include 25-hydroxyvitamin D (25(OH)D) levels, calcium, phosphorus, and parathyroid hormone (PTH) levels. Additionally, monitoring bone turnover markers can provide insight into bone remodeling rates. Engaging with a clinician to assess vitamin K status may also inform your overall approach to bone health.

Safety, dosing, and interactions

While generally safe, it is essential to consider potential interactions with other medications, particularly anticoagulants, as vitamin K can affect blood clotting mechanisms. Establishing an appropriate dosage in consultation with a healthcare provider is crucial to mitigate risks and ensure effective use.

Dietary sources vs supplements

A well-rounded diet can provide essential vitamins, but supplements may be necessary when dietary sources are lacking. Whole foods rich in vitamin D3 include fatty fish and fortified products, while K2 is found in fermented foods and animal products. Understanding when to supplement can enhance overall nutrient intake.

1. What is the difference between vitamin K1 and K2?

Vitamin K1 is primarily found in leafy green vegetables and plays a critical role in blood clotting, while vitamin K2, found in fermented foods and animal products, is important for bone health and directing calcium to bones.
